Description and Instructions

ENTRY INFORMATION

Welcome to the third running of our championship aimed at new/less experienced drivers, using cars and tracks included within the standard iRacing membership. For season three we are delighted to be working with The Sim Racing Collective to help organise the championship and Paul Walsh on broadcast duties! Please note the following points before entering this Championship

  • All drivers must be 13 years old or over - if a driver is under 18 they must complete this FORM
  • Please note this championship is for drivers who have never reached 1850 iRating at any point (on any account)
  • All drivers must hold a paid Motorsport UK Esports Membership (£27.99 for 12 months) - Info and sign up here - https://esports.motorsportuk.org/membership/ 
  • There is no additional entry fee for this event

OVERVIEW

This championship takes in two iconic UK circuits alongside 3 global circuits, all of which are included in the standard iRacing membership. This means drivers will not be required to pay anything extra for content to enter this championship. For 2026 the championship is focusing on one car class, the Mazda MX-5 Cup . Once you register you will be allocated a Discord role for this championship - where all information will be communicated.

EVENT TIMETABLE

  • Monday Evenings
  • Practice - 7:00pm BST
  • Drivers Briefing - 7:45pm BST
  • Qualifying - 8:00pm BST - (Lone Qualifying, 3 Laps, 10 Minutes)
  • Race 1 - 8:15pm - 8:35pm BST
  • Race 2 - 8:40pm - 9:00pm BST (reverse grid 8th place)

STEWARDING

The championship will rely heavily on iRacing's inbuilt automated stewarding system however, as with most Motorsport UK community events we will have post race stewarding process. All incidents must be reported by a driver no later than 30 minutes after the Race 2.To have an incident reviewed, you must submit any protests through the protest form here form located here and the stewards will review it and confirm the outcome during or after the race in the Discord server.PLEASE NOTE: Each driver has a maximum of 2 protests available to you for each race.

EVENT RULES

  • Standing Starts
  • Fast Repairs: 1 per race
  • Fixed setups
  • Minimum Licence: D licence 2.0
  • Maximum iRating ever achieved 1,850
  • Drive Through Penalty after 15x incident points and then every 10x after that
  • Strict qualifying in game scrutineering
  • No tyre usage restrictions

WEATHER

As this championship is designed for new drivers there will be NO RAIN.The weather will be set to realistic but with the chance of rain set to 0%. Track state will be set to 'Generate' and Track Marbles to 'Carry over'

CUSTOM LIVERIES

All drivers are allowed to use their own liveries for each race, this can be done through Trading Paints.All drivers must have permission (produced if requested) for any logo that is displayed on their carAll liveries used must adhere to the iRacing Paint Policy found here (policy updated 08/12/21)Any politically charged or potentially offensive material on a custom livery will see the driver banned from the race.
